PVR Inox shares crash 8% after alleged Rs 200 crore kickback investigation; senior exec's exit comes to light
By TodayTelugu Desk1 min read14 views
PVR Inox shares fell after reports that the company asked senior executive Pramod Arora and others to leave in April following an internal probe into alleged kickbacks of up to ₹200 crore from cinema property developers. The investigation reportedly found irregularities and sought to determine the extent of the alleged wrongdoing.
